2012 Energy Summit #UWEnergy12

Each year, we host an annual Energy Summit, a day-long event focused on critical energy topics. This year's event, "Innovating Our Way to A Sustainable Energy Future," was captured via Twitter (#UWEnergy12). Below is a recap of the day's event captured by staff and attendees.

  1. Provost DeLuca : @UWMadison always takes the long view to think about how the work we're doing can affect the world. #UWEnergy12
  2. Prov. DeLuca: "It's going to take more than discovery to solve our energy challenges. Partnership between idea and application." #UWEnergy12
  3. #UWEnergy12 kicking off now! Dow Chemical's William Banholzer's opening talk: Materials Solving Energy Issues: Separating Hype from Reality
  4. Banholzer: House A/C perceived to use 2 lightbulbs worth of energy, in reality more like 200. Perception of energy vs reality. #UWEnergy12
  5. Banholzer is dropping some early morning, rational thinking on #UWEnergy12. Better than coffee?
  6. Banholzer: Despite the environmental and future cost benefits of compact fluorescent bulbs, 80% of consumers don't use them. #UWEnergy12
  7. Banholzer: energy is a business. What ppl want/pay for/can afford are not necessarily the same, but you need all 3 for success #UWEnergy12
  8. DOW's Banholzer says buying a vehicle is an emotional purchase, not practical. This affects decisions on fuel economy etc. #uwenergy12
  9. Banholzer: Energy independence is different than affordable fuels, oil is a global market. #UWEnergy12
  10. After the morning keynote presentation by William Banholzer of DOW Chemical. Attendees were able to choose one of three breakout sessions from our three Energy Summit 2012 tracks.

    Track One: Energy and its Societal Impacts
    Track Two: Energy and the Wisconsin Idea
    Track Three: Innovation to Solve Our Energy Challenges

    The first sessions were Energy and Human Health, UW–Madison Community Partnerships, and Supplying a Clean Energy Future.
  11. @tracey_holloway The most direct health impact of emissions is air pollutants. #UWEnergy12
  12. Holloway showing smoggy photos of Bejing, LA and Madison. Health impacts are easier to see than you might think. #UWEnergy12
  13. Venkataramanan: health=indicator of life, liberty & pursuit of happiness; need energy for health. Energy=proxy for human devo #UWEnergy12
  14. RT @margaretbroeren: Holloway: public enemy #1 and 2, fine particulate matter and ozone. #UWEnergy12
  15. Giri Venkataramanan: Life, liberty and happiness is a human right - engineers should enable it, no excuses. #uwenergy12
  16. Rod Heller from Energy Performance Specialists coming up next. #UWEnergy12
  17. Heller: We've spent millions of years outside in the sun, now we live under lights. Just learning now how that affects us. #UWEnergy12
  18. 150 yrs ago people spent 90% of their time outside. Now we spend 90% of time inside. Rod Heller is talking about the impacts. #UWenergy12
